      "description": "The problem with loose gravel\n\nGravel is one of the cheapest and best looking surfaces you can put down. It drains, it crunches nicely underfoot, it suits almost any house, and it costs a fraction of what block paving does. The trouble is that gravel doesn't stay where you put it.\n\nGive it a few months of car tyres and you get a ridge down the middle and two shallow trenches where the wheels run. Feet drag it into the house. Rain shifts it downhill. The membrane starts showing through in patches, and the whole thing looks tired long before it should. Then you buy another bulk bag, rake it out, and start the cycle again.\n\nA gravel grid breaks that cycle. Rather than trying to hold one loose layer in place with edging alone, it divides the surface into hundreds of small compartments. Stone in a compartment has nowhere to go. It can settle and it can compact slightly, but it can't travel.\n\nHow a gravel grid actually works\n\nEach panel here's a 50cm square, 4cm deep, split into 49 pockets. Lay the panels, fill the pockets, and the plastic vanishes under the stone. What you see afterwards is gravel. What's doing the work underneath is a rigid frame.\n\nTwo things happen when a vehicle drives over a filled grid. First, the load is spread across the panel and out into the panels locked either side of it, instead of pressing down at one small contact point. Second, the stone in each pocket is held by four walls, so it can't squirt sideways out from under the tyre. Those two effects together are what stops rutting.\n\nThe rated weight capacity for this product is a maximum of 25 tons. In practical terms that's far more than a family car needs. It matters when a delivery lorry, a skip truck or a builder's van has to come onto the drive, which is usually the moment an unprotected gravel surface gives up.\n\nThe panels connect with jigsaw-style edges. You line one up against the last, push, and it snaps home. There are no clips, screws or connectors to lose, and nothing to assemble on the kitchen table first. That's a small detail that saves a surprising amount of time when you're laying twenty or thirty square metres.\n\nWho this suits\n\nThe obvious use is a driveway. If you've loose stone at the front of the house and you're fed up with raking it, driveway gravel grids are the direct fix.\n\nIt's far from the only use, though. A shed base grid gives you a firm, level, free-draining platform without mixing concrete or hiring a mixer. Greenhouses, log stores, bin stores and bike sheds all sit happily on a filled grid. Garden paths are another good candidate, especially the ones that turn to mush every winter. Caravan and trailer hardstandings work well too, since the load is spread rather than concentrated.\n\nIt also suits people who care about drainage. Water goes straight down through the open cells into the base below rather than running off towards a wall or a drain. If you live somewhere that gets sudden heavy rain, a permeable driveway grid is often a more sensible choice than sealing the whole area over.\n\nGetting the base right\n\nThis is the part people rush, and it's the part that decides whether the finished job lasts.\n\nFor a driveway, dig out to a workable depth, put in a compacted sub-base of crushed stone, then a thin blinding layer of sharp sand or grit to give you a flat bed. Lay a weed membrane over that. Then the panels go on top. Compaction matters more than depth. A well compacted 100mm base will outlast a loose 200mm one.\n\nFor a light path or a shed base, you can be less heavy handed. Level the ground, firm it, lay a membrane and go. The grid doesn't need a concrete slab under it, which is rather the point.\n\nGet your levels right before the panels go down. A grid will hold gravel steady, but it'll hold it steady at whatever level you set it at, dips included. Use a straight edge and a spirit level as you work across the area.\n\nChoosing your gravel\n\nAngular stone beats rounded stone here. Angular pieces have flat faces that lock against each other, so they knit together and sit still. Rounded pea shingle rolls, and rolling is exactly what you're trying to stop.\n\nSize matters too. Something in the 10mm to 20mm range fills the pockets neatly. Go too fine and the stone washes down through the structure. Go too large and the pieces bridge across the pockets instead of filling them, leaving gaps.\n\nFill the cells to the top, then add a shallow scattering over the surface. That top layer hides the plastic completely and gives you the finish you actually wanted when you decided on gravel in the first place.\n\nWorking out quantities\n\nEach panel covers a 50cm square. Measure your area in metres, multiply length by width, and work out how many panels that needs. Then add a few extra for cuts. Any area with a curve, a manhole cover or an awkward corner will eat one or two panels that end up half used.\n\nIf you're covering a large drive, order everything at once rather than in stages. It saves on delivery and it means you aren't waiting mid-job with a bare sub-base exposed to the weather.\n\nCutting and edges\n\nPanels cut cleanly with a handsaw or a jigsaw. Support the panel on a firm surface so it doesn't flex while you cut, and mark your line properly before you start. Cutting around a drain cover or a curved bed is fiddly but not difficult.\n\nThink about edge restraint on any open sides. Timber board, a kerb line, or a firm border keeps the outer panels from drifting and gives you a clean edge to work to. Where the grid meets a wall or a step you usually don't need anything extra.\n\nCare and upkeep\n\nThere's not much to do, which is the appeal. Rake the surface now and then to even out any stone that has been kicked about. When the gravel level drops below the top of the grid, tip in a fresh bag and rake it through. Weeds that appear can be pulled by hand or hoed off, and a membrane underneath keeps that job small.\n\nHose off mud when the drive gets messy. Avoid dragging sharp metal blades across the panels when you're clearing, since the plastic will scar even though it won't fail.\n\nThe short version\n\nLoose gravel moves. A gravel grid stops it. This pack gives you 16 black plastic panels, each 50cm x 50cm x 4cm with 49 pockets, that snap together without tools and carry a stated maximum weight of 25 tons.\n\nPrepare a compacted, level base, put a membrane down, click the panels together, fill with angular stone and top it off. After that, the job is done. You get the look of gravel with none of the raking, and a surface that still looks right in three years rather than three months.",

      "description": "The problem nobody sees until it's inside the house\n\nMost people picture rats coming in through a gap in a shed wall or a hole under a fence. Sometimes they do. But a large share of rat problems in houses, flats and commercial units start below ground, in the drains. The sewer network is warm, sheltered and endlessly supplied with food. It runs directly under the pavement and connects, by pipe, to every single building on the street.\n\nRats swim well and climb better than most people expect. If a pipe collapses, if an old branch was capped badly during a renovation, or if a joint has come apart with ground movement, the rats find it. They follow the pipe and come up wherever it opens, which might be a redundant toilet connection, a cracked section under a floor, or a gully that has lost its trap.\n\nThis is the reason a rat problem can look so baffling. The kitchen is spotless. Bins are sealed. No obvious holes anywhere. Yet the noises in the wall keep coming back a few weeks after each treatment. When that pattern shows up, the drain is the first place a decent pest controller looks.\n\nWhat a rat drain guard does\n\nA rat drain guard is a physical block fitted inside the drainage system. It has a hinged barrier that only opens one way. When waste water flows down the pipe, the pressure of the flow swings the barrier open and everything passes through as normal. Once the flow stops, the barrier settles back against its frame.\n\nPush from the other side, which is what a rat does when it travels upstream from the sewer, and the barrier stays shut. There's no gap to squeeze through and nothing soft to gnaw. That's the whole idea. Rather than trying to kill or deter animals that'll simply be replaced by the next lot, you remove the route they use.\n\nThe Roshield unit is installed within the inspection chamber, which is the access pit with the removable cover in the garden, drive or yard. You can position it at the entrance or the exit of the pipe, whichever suits your chamber, and the bolt supplied with it can be switched over so the barrier hinges the correct way for your flow.\n\nWhy the metal matters\n\nAnything you put inside a drain lives in a nasty environment. It's wet almost all the time, occasionally fully submerged, and exposed to detergents, grease, and whatever else gets flushed. Cheap steel rusts, and once a hinge seizes, a one-way flap becomes either permanently open (useless) or permanently shut (a blockage waiting to happen).\n\nThese guards are manufactured in the UK from 316 stainless steel, which is the marine grade. That specification is chosen exactly because of the damp conditions found in drainage systems. It's also why the same product turns up in professional pest control work rather than only in DIY use. A marine grade stainless drain guard isn't a luxury here, it's the minimum sensible spec.\n\nThere's a second advantage to metal that people forget. Rats gnaw constantly, and they can work through plastic, lead and soft mortar given enough time. They can't work through stainless steel. A plastic mesh cover over a gully might slow them for a season. It won't hold.\n\nWho it suits\n\nHomeowners with a recurring rat problem are the obvious group. If you've had two or three rounds of treatment and the animals keep returning, a drain rodent barrier is the logical next step. It changes the situation permanently rather than resetting the clock.\n\nLandlords and letting agents like it for a different reason. It's a one-time job that can be recorded, signed off and forgotten, instead of an ongoing service contract that has to be renewed and explained to tenants. Older housing stock, especially properties with Victorian drainage, benefits most, because those systems have had a century or more to develop cracks and abandoned branches.\n\nCommercial sites, particularly food premises, have both a pest problem and a compliance problem. A visible, permanent inspection chamber rat guard is easy to point to during an audit. For larger commercial pipework, the 150mm variant is usually the right choice rather than this 110mm one.\n\nChoosing the right size\n\nThis is the part people get wrong, and it's easy to get right. Take the cover off your inspection chamber and look at the pipe. Standard modern soil and drain pipes are 110mm, which is the 4 inch size, and that's what this listing covers. It'll also fit into 100mm Victorian drains, which is handy because a lot of older properties fall exactly into that gap.\n\nIf your pipe is noticeably larger, you're probably looking at a 150mm run, and Roshield make a 6 inch version for that. Don't try to force a smaller guard into a bigger pipe or pack it out with anything. A guard that doesn't seat properly is a guard that lets rats past.\n\nAlso count your routes. One guard protects one pipe. Properties with two chambers, or a separate connection for a rear extension, need one unit per route. It costs a little more up front and it saves the frustration of sealing one door while leaving another wide open.\n\nFitting it without drama\n\nYou don't need special training. The instructions are included, there's a support video, and technical help is available on request. What you do need is sensible access. Lift the cover with proper lifting keys, keep children and pets well away from the open chamber, and wear gloves.\n\nBefore you fit anything, clear the pipe mouth of grease and silt so the guard seats cleanly. Check which way the water flows, because that determines which side the bolt goes on. Fit the guard, then run water through and watch that it opens and closes as it should. Replace the cover firmly.\n\nIf the pipe itself is broken, get that repaired first. A drain guard isn't a patch for a collapsed section, and fitting one over damaged pipework just hides a fault that'll get worse.\n\nLiving with it afterwards\n\nOnce it's in, there's no long-term maintenance. No batteries, no bait, no scheduled service. Even so, it's worth a look once or twice a year, and especially after very heavy rain or after any blockage upstream.\n\nYou're checking for one thing mainly: something caught on the hinge that stops the barrier closing fully. Wet wipes are the usual culprit, along with congealed fat. Clear anything you find, rinse with clean water, and put the cover back. Avoid solvents and aggressive scrubbing, since neither is needed on stainless steel.\n\nIf you're having other drainage work done, mention the guard to the contractor so they know it's there. It can be unbolted for a survey and refitted afterwards.\n\nThe short version\n\nRats come up drains far more often than people realise, and no amount of tidying above ground fixes that. A one-way flap fitted in the inspection chamber lets your waste out and keeps the rats where they belong. This Roshield unit is the 110mm size, made in the UK from 316 marine-grade stainless steel, needs no power, and asks for nothing once it's installed.\n\nMeasure your pipe, count your routes, fit it properly, and check it now and then. That's the whole job.",

      "description": "The problem nobody plans for\n\nManhole covers get ignored until they fail. Then it happens all at once. The lid starts rocking when you step on it. A corner rusts through. The mower catches the raised edge for the third time this summer. Or worst of all, someone lifts it to rod a blocked drain and the whole thing crumbles apart in their hands.\n\nOlder domestic covers were usually cast concrete or unprotected steel. Concrete cracks along its reinforcement and gets heavier every year with soaked-in water. Bare steel sitting in a wet chamber rusts from both sides. Neither ages well in a garden that gets rained on for a couple of decades.\n\nA galvanised manhole cover fixes the corrosion side of that problem. Galvanising is a zinc coating bonded to the steel. Zinc corrodes in preference to the steel underneath, so the coating takes the weather while the structure stays sound. It's the same reason garden gates, cattle troughs and scaffold fittings are galvanised. It isn't glamorous engineering, but it works, and it works for a long time with almost no attention from you.\n\nHow this cover is put together\n\nTwo parts arrive in the box. The first is the cover itself, a solid-top galvanised steel lid. Solid top means the visible surface is the steel, not a tray you fill with paving. The second is a black polypropylene frame, which is the part that gets bedded into the top of your chamber.\n\nThat plastic frame is a deliberate choice rather than a cost saving. The frame is the component permanently in contact with mortar and damp ground, and that's exactly where old steel frames used to rot away. Polypropylene doesn't rust. It also gives a clean, defined black border once the job is done, which looks far tidier than a ragged concrete lip.\n\nThe clear opening is 600 x 450mm. That's the hole you can actually get through, and it's one of the most common sizes for domestic inspection chambers. The frame external size is 663 x 513 x 30mm, so allow that extra footprint around the opening when you're working out how it sits against paving or a path edge.\n\nLoad rating is 2.5 tonne. Total weight of the unit is 3 kg, which is light enough to carry in one hand.\n\nWhat 2.5 tonne actually means\n\nLoad ratings confuse people, partly because the number sounds enormous compared with a person. A 2.5 tonne rating is a pedestrian and light domestic duty rating. It covers people walking, wheelbarrows, garden furniture, bikes and an ordinary family car on a driveway.\n\nWhat it doesn't cover is commercial traffic. A skip lorry, a delivery truck, a concrete mixer or plant machinery all put loads through a single wheel that go well past what a domestic cover is built for. If your chamber sits on a shared access road or anywhere a heavy vehicle turns, you need a higher rated cover and probably professional advice on the chamber below it too.\n\nThere's a second thing worth knowing. A cover only performs to its rating if the frame is fully supported. A frame bedded on a thin smear of mortar, or spanning a crumbling chamber wall, will flex no matter how strong the lid is. Most cover failures I have seen were installation failures, not product failures.\n\nWho this suits\n\nIf you've a standard domestic inspection chamber with a 600 x 450mm opening, in a garden, a path, a patio or a driveway used by cars, this is a sensible match. It's a common replacement for a broken concrete lid on a house built any time in the last fifty years or so.\n\nIt also suits anyone who has to open the chamber occasionally. The integral lifting handles matter more than the spec sheet suggests. Levering a lid up with a screwdriver is how coatings get chipped and fingers get pinched. Handles turn a two-minute wrestle into a straight lift.\n\nIt's less suitable in three situations. If you want the cover to disappear into block paving or slabs, you need a recessed tray cover, not a solid top. If you need a sealed or odour-proof lid for an enclosed or internal position, look for one described specifically as sealed, since that's not stated for this product. And if your opening isn't 600 x 450mm, buy the size that matches rather than trying to make it work.\n\nMeasuring before you buy\n\nThis is the step people skip and then regret. Take the old cover off and measure the clear opening, the actual hole, not the outside of the old frame. Measure both directions and write the numbers down.\n\nThen check the depth you have to play with. This frame is 30mm high. If you're setting it flush into a patio, that dimension needs to work with your slab thickness and mortar bed. If it's going into a lawn or a gravel bed, you've more flexibility.\n\nHave a look at the chamber walls while the lid is off. Loose brickwork, missing mortar joints or a cracked top course all need sorting before you bed a new frame. It's a small job at that stage and an annoying one later.\n\nFitting it\n\nThe short version of the job goes like this. Lift out the old cover and frame, chip away the old mortar bed, and clean the chamber top back to sound material. Mix a stiff sand and cement mortar. Bed the new frame on it, working it down until it's level in both directions and sitting at the height you want relative to the surrounding surface.\n\nCheck the level twice. A frame that's even slightly twisted will hold the cover unevenly and it'll rock forever after. Leave the mortar to cure properly before you drop the cover in and definitely before anything drives over it.\n\nWear gloves. Old covers often have corroded edges that are sharper than they look, and there's usually a fair amount of grit and old mortar to handle.\n\nKeeping it in good shape\n\nMaintenance is close to nothing, but a few minutes now and then pays off. Sweep grit out of the frame rebate, because a single stone in there will hold the lid proud and make it rock. Rinse mud off the steel and let it dry.\n\nBefore winter, clear leaves and soil from around the frame edge so surface water runs away instead of sitting on the cover. If the coating gets scratched down to bare metal, brush the area clean and dab on some cold galvanising or zinc-rich paint. That takes two minutes and stops a rust spot becoming a rust patch.\n\nAlways lift by the handles. It sounds obvious, but the habit of jamming a spade under one edge is what damages covers over time.\n\nThe short version\n\nYou're buying a solid-top galvanised steel lid in a black polypropylene frame, sized to a 600 x 450mm clear opening, rated to 2.5 tonne, weighing 3 kg, with lifting handles built in. It suits gardens, paths, patios and domestic driveways. It doesn't suit heavy vehicle areas or situations where you need a sealed lid or a paving-filled recess.\n\nMeasure your opening first. Bed the frame level on a proper mortar bed. After that, it's one of those jobs you do once and stop thinking about, which is exactly what you want from a manhole cover.",

      "description": "The problem with an old inspection cover\n\nMost people meet their inspection chamber for the first time when something goes wrong. The old lid has rusted through in one corner. It rocks when you step on it. Or someone has gone at it with a spade and now there's a hole in the driveway with a plank over it.\n\nAn open or failing chamber is a genuine hazard. Small children and pets fall in. Wheelbarrow legs go through. Rain and grit wash into the chamber and settle in the invert, which is the last thing your drainage run needs. And a broken lid tends to break further every time someone stands on it.\n\nReplacing it isn't a big job. The trick is buying the right thing, and the size question trips up more people than the fitting does.\n\nWhy the sizing catches people out\n\nManhole covers are named by the clear opening they close, never by the size of the lid. A 600 x 450 cover is for an opening that measures 600mm along one side and 450mm along the other, measured inside the chamber walls.\n\nThe cover itself is bigger than that, because it has to bear on the frame. On this one the steel lid is 620mm x 470mm. The frame is bigger again at 663mm x 513mm overall, with a 30mm height.\n\nSo there are three sets of numbers floating about, and only one of them is what you order by. Go outside, sweep the chamber top clean, and measure the hole. If you measure the old lid instead, you'll end up one size out and with a frame that doesn't sit on anything.\n\nAlso check you've room for the frame. If the chamber sits tight against a wall or a step, that 663mm x 513mm footprint needs to physically fit. Measure the space around the hole as well as the hole.\n\nWhat the 5 tonne rating means in practice\n\nLoading classes sound technical but the idea is simple. A cover is tested to take a certain load, and you pick the class that matches the traffic going over it.\n\nFive tonne is the everyday domestic class. It covers foot traffic, garden traffic, wheelbarrows, bikes, and cars on a normal household drive. If you're hunting for the best 5 tonne manhole cover for a back garden or a side path, this is exactly the bracket you want.\n\nWhere it stops being appropriate is heavy or commercial traffic. Delivery lorries, skip wagons, plant machinery, or a yard where large vehicles turn and brake on the same spot. Turning loads are surprisingly punishing, because a steering tyre grinds sideways rather than just pressing down. If that describes your site, buy a higher class cover and take the extra weight on the chin.\n\nOne thing worth saying plainly: the rating only means anything if the frame is properly bedded. A 5 tonne cover sitting on crumbling mortar isn't a 5 tonne cover. The support underneath does half the work.\n\nSolid top, recessed, and why the frame material matters\n\nThis is a solid top cover. The steel lid is flat and closed, so nothing falls through and nothing grows up through it. It's the simplest option and the lightest to handle.\n\nThe alternative is a recessed tray, which is a shallow steel pan you fill with the same paving or block you've laid around it, so the chamber effectively disappears. Recessed covers look better in a smart patio. They also cost more, weigh a great deal more once filled, and are harder to lift when you need access. For gravel, grass, plain concrete and utility areas, solid top wins on practicality.\n\nNow the frame. This set uses a polypropylene frame rather than steel, and that's a bigger deal than it sounds. Steel frames sit in damp mortar for years and corrode. The rust expands, the lid welds itself into place, and the next person who needs access ends up attacking it with a bolster chisel. Plastic doesn't do that. It stays dimensionally stable, it doesn't rot, and the lid keeps coming out year after year.\n\nAnyone comparing the best polypropylene manhole frame options against old cast steel will find the same story from drainage engineers. The plastic frame is the one you can still open in ten years.\n\nWhere this cover suits, and where it doesn't\n\nGood fits include back gardens, front paths, patios, lawns, side alleys, garage floors and normal household driveways. Anywhere the chamber needs a safe, weatherproof lid and reasonable access once or twice a year.\n\nPoor fits include adopted public sewers with their own specification, commercial access roads, farm yards with tractors, and any spot where heavy goods vehicles routinely park. Also skip it if your chamber opening is round or square rather than the 600 x 450 rectangle, since forcing a mismatched frame gives you a lid with nothing under it.\n\nIf the chamber is on a shared or public sewer, have a quick word with your water authority before you fit anything. Some adopted chambers have rules about what can go on top.\n\nFitting it without regretting it later\n\nThe job runs like this. Lift out the old cover and frame, chip back any loose mortar, and clean the seating so you've sound material all the way round the opening.\n\nMix a fresh mortar bed and set the new frame on it. The height is what matters most. In a driveway or patio you want the frame flush with the finished surface so nothing catches a tyre or a shoe. In a lawn, set it slightly low so the mower passes over.\n\nCheck level in both directions before the mortar goes off. Then leave it alone. Don't drop the cover in and stand on it while the bed is still green, because you'll push the frame out of true and it'll never sit right again.\n\nOnce cured, drop the cover in and check it sits flat with no rock. If it rocks, something is high in the seating and needs easing.\n\nKeeping it working\n\nMaintenance is close to nothing, but the small bit that exists is worth doing. Sweep the frame channel clear of grit, silt and leaves. That build-up is the single most common reason a lid becomes impossible to lift later.\n\nLift the cover once or twice a year, glance in the chamber, and clear anything that has settled. It takes two minutes and it tells you early if there's a drainage problem developing.\n\nFor a driveway cover, rinse road salt off at the end of winter. Salt is hard on galvanising. If the coating gets scratched down to bare steel, a dab of exterior metal paint stops rust getting a foothold.\n\nThe short version\n\nMeasure the clear opening in your chamber, not the old lid. This one is for a 600mm x 450mm opening, with a 663mm x 513mm frame footprint and a 30mm frame height, so make sure both figures work in your space.\n\nIt's a 5 tonne solid top galvanised steel lid with a polypropylene frame, weighing 6.5kg as a set. That combination suits gardens, paths, patios and family driveways, and the plastic frame means you can still get it open years from now.\n\nBed the frame level on fresh mortar, keep the channel clean, and it'll quietly do its job while you forget it exists again. Which is exactly what you want from a manhole cover.",
